		<description>Scott,
I have to admit, I have put a lot into learning and developing with Corona, so I am prejudice toward using it as a development environment (and my forth-coming book on developing with Corona might influence me as well ;-).
That said, there are two tools that can be used to develop with Corona that, while not full IDE&#039;s do deliver a lot of the functionality that you expect to see in an IDE.  
The first is Corona Project Manager by J. A. Whye, and it is the one I use.  It doesn&#039;t have a GUI yet, but it does pull everything into one control area.  I use it on both the PC &amp; Mac.
The second that I know of (which I haven&#039;t used yet, but it looks good) is by WhiteSkyGames.com and is called IndeED.  There are GUI tools available for doing level design work (I looked at one just 2 weeks ago that I found on the forums of Corona, but the name of the tool escapes me).
I&#039;ve not developed any games with Shiva in the last year, and what I did work with on it wasn&#039;t 2D.  When I made the decision to go with Corona for my 2D &amp; Unity for 3D, I jumped in with both feet and haven&#039;t regretted my decision.

Corona does support the social gaming functions for facebook, OpenFeint, and twitter, as well as bluetooth &amp; http. My students and I have found it very easy to use and so much faster than developing in xcode or Java.</description>

		<description>Hi Dr. Burton, 

Can you recommend a good platform for my situation.  We are trying to develop a product that is cross-branded for both iPad and Android tablets.  It is not super complex, but it is a gaming engine.  2D graphics would be fine.   However, I need the ability to develop this game on the PC.

My serious competitors are Corona SDK and Shiva 3D.  My concerns with corona are that I haven&#039;t found any kind of IDE or GUI deveolopment interface; it seems to be a code-only environment.  I am leaning toward Shiva 3D but I don&#039;t want to spend to much time defining everything in a 3D world, when all I really need is 2D.  What are your thoughts?  Do you have any experience developing 2D games in Shiva?

Finally, we would like to investigate the ability of allowing users social gaming functions such as sharing their high scores on Facebook and Twitter, as well as eventually playing with other users (not in the first version though).  Any ideas on how best to accomplish this?

Thanks for all your help and your great articles!

Scott</description>
